Features Of LG Chem BPA Bisphenol A

  1. High-purity crystalline grade meeting stringent global regulatory requirements for polycarbonate and epoxy resin synthesis.

  2. Consistent batch-to-batch quality with rigorous in-house QC testing and ISO 9001-certified manufacturing processes.

  3. Optimized melting behavior and low volatile content for stable polymerization performance and reduced reactor fouling.

  4. Low chloride and sodium ion residues to minimize catalyst poisoning in high-performance polycarbonate production.

  5. Available in food-contact-compliant grades compliant with FDA 21 CFR §177.1580 and EU Regulation (EU) No 10/2011.

Typical Applications Of LG Chem BPA Bisphenol A

  1. Primary monomer for engineering-grade polycarbonate resins used in automotive glazing, electronic housings, and medical devices.

  2. Key building block for bisphenol A-based epoxy resins in protective coatings, wind turbine blade composites, and printed circuit board laminates.

  3. Raw material for high-clarity, impact-resistant polycarbonate sheets and films in architectural glazing and safety applications.

  4. Intermediate in specialty UV-curable resins and flame-retardant epoxy formulations for aerospace and electronics encapsulation.

  5. Feedstock for polysulfone and polyetherimide precursor synthesis requiring ultra-low metal impurity profiles.

Specifications Of LG Chem BPA Bisphenol A

Chemical TypeBisphenol A (4,4'-Isopropylidenediphenol)
Product FormWhite crystalline powder or flakes
AppearanceWhite to off-white free-flowing crystals
Melting Point155–159 °C (ASTM D789)
Purity (HPLC)≥ 99.90 wt%
Moisture Content≤ 0.10 wt% (Karl Fischer)
Residue on Ignition≤ 0.02 wt%
Chloride Ion (Cl⁻)≤ 5 ppm
